The process starts before anything is applied to the wall. We identify the existing texture method — knockdown, orange peel, sand swirl, skip trowel, or smooth — calibrate the hopper pressure and compound mix to match, and test on scrap board before touching the live surface. That test step is what prevents the halo effect: the faint ring of overspray or over-mudding that gives away a DIY repair from across the room.

For historic Oxford homes with plaster-skim walls, or older structures where 1/4 inch drywall overlays were used to save existing framing, we adapt our approach to work with the actual substrate rather than against it. Matching texture on a 1/4 inch overlay behaves differently than matching it on standard 1/2 inch board — the flex of the panel, the absorption rate of the compound, and the cure time all shift. We account for those variables before the first trowel pass.

Textures We Match

Knockdown

Spray compound troweled flat while still wet — the most common interior texture in North Mississippi. We match pattern density and edge sharpness.

Orange Peel

Hopper-sprayed at controlled pressure for a uniform, small-bump pattern. Air pressure and distance determine the bead size — we calibrate both to your wall.

Sand Swirl

Hand-applied with a brush or roller in a deliberate circular motion. No two walls are identical, so matching requires reading the existing pattern before replicating it.

Skip Trowel

Irregular, hand-applied compound with deliberate skip zones. The most labor-intensive texture to match — we price accordingly and don't rush the application.

Smooth / Level 5

Full skim coat over the entire surface — no texture, no variance. Requires the highest finish standard and the most preparation time to execute invisibly.

Popcorn Ceiling Removal and Smooth Surface Conversion

Acoustic popcorn texture was standard in American homes from the 1950s through the 1990s. Most Oxford homeowners today want it gone. TAV Construction removes it cleanly, inspects what's underneath, and delivers a smooth, paint-ready ceiling — without disrupting the rest of your home during the process.

01

Dust-Controlled Scraping

Plastic sheeting seals the work zone at the floor and doorways. We wet the acoustic texture before scraping to reduce airborne particulate, and use HEPA-equipped vacuum lines where dust containment is critical — kitchens, bedrooms, offices. Your furniture and HVAC filters stay clean.

02

Structural Inspection

Removing the acoustic layer exposes the underlying drywall face. We inspect every square foot for water staining, mold indicators, failed tape seams, and nail pops before any finishing compound touches the surface. Problems caught here are repaired before they're buried under skim coat.

03

Skim Coat to Level 5

After scraping, the ceiling face is typically torn and rough — not paint-ready. A full skim coat application followed by block sanding brings the surface to a Level 5 finish: flat, smooth, and sealed. We prime before we leave so your painter starts with a proper substrate, not bare compound.

Scraping vs. Covering: Which Is Right?

Some contractors skip scraping and install 1/4 inch drywall directly over the popcorn. It's faster and avoids the mess — but it adds weight to the ceiling, can cause edge transitions at light fixtures and crown molding, and doesn't allow inspection of the original surface. TAV Construction recommends scraping in most residential applications. We'll cover when the substrate is too damaged or the timeline demands it — and we'll tell you the trade-offs before any decision is made.

What Smooth Ceiling Conversion Costs

Popcorn ceiling removal in Oxford typically runs $1.50–$3.50 per square foot for scraping and skim coating, depending on room height, texture thickness, and whether repairs are needed to the underlying surface. Factors that affect the estimate:

  • Ceiling height: Standard 8-foot ceilings are straightforward; vaulted or cathedral ceilings require staging.
  • Texture condition: Thick, layered acoustic application takes longer to wet and scrape cleanly.
  • Substrate damage: Water stains, mold, or blown seams discovered during scraping add repair scope.
  • Room count: Multi-room projects are discounted — one crew mobilization, multiple ceilings.

North Mississippi humidity affects drywall compound differently than it does in drier climates. Knockdown texture applied during an Oxford summer needs more drying time between the spray pass and the knock pass — or the pattern collapses. We schedule around these conditions rather than fighting them with fans and fast-set compound shortcuts.
